PI云服务器节点搭建权威指南
pi云服务器搭建节点教程

首页 2024-07-28 13:55:47



Pi云服务器搭建节点教程 在区块链技术日益成熟的今天,Pi Network作为一个由斯坦福大学博士生团队开发的去中心化数字货币项目,吸引了大量用户的关注

    本文将详细介绍如何在云服务器上搭建Pi节点,帮助用户参与网络共识,获取Pi币的奖励

     一、准备阶段 1. 选择云服务器提供商 首先,选择一个可靠的云服务器提供商至关重要

    推荐使用阿里云、腾讯云、亚马逊AWS或谷歌云等,这些服务商提供的云服务器具有高性能、高可靠性和良好的网络带宽,能够满足Pi节点的运行需求

     2. 购买和配置云服务器 根据实际需求选择合适的云服务器实例,考虑服务器的CPU、内存、存储和网络带宽等规格

    同时,确保所选服务器支持Linux操作系统,因为Pi节点的搭建和运行通常在Linux环境下进行

     3. 安装Linux操作系统 在云服务器上安装适合的Linux操作系统,如Ubuntu或CentOS

    安装完成后,进行系统更新,以确保安全性和稳定性

     4. 连接云服务器 使用SSH工具连接到云服务器,确保使用的是最新版本的SSH工具,并已进行适当的安全设置

    通过服务器的公网IP地址和用户名密码登录到云服务器

     二、安装必要软件 1. 安装Docker和Docker Compose 在云服务器上安装Docker和Docker Compose,这两个工具将帮助我们方便地管理和运行Pi节点容器

     安装Docker curl -fsSL https://get.docker.com -o get-docker.sh sudo sh get-docker.sh sudo usermod -aG docker ${USER} 安装Docker Compose sudo apt install docker-compose 2. 下载Pi节点代码 使用Git工具克隆Pi节点代码仓库到服务器上

    进入pi-node目录,并编辑config.env文件,配置节点参数

     cd pi-node nano config.env 在config.env文件中,配置以下参数: - NODE_NAME:节点名称 - NODE_EMAIL:节点邮箱 - NODE_PORT:节点监听端口 - NODE_PUBLIC_IP:节点公网IP地址 - NODE_API_PORT:节点API端口 - REDIS_PASSWORD:Redis密码 - NODE_SECRET:节点密钥 保存并退出编辑器

     三、运行Pi节点 1. 使用Docker Compose运行Pi节点 在pi-node目录下,使用Docker Compose启动Pi节点

     docker-compose up -d 2. 查看节点状态 运行以下命令查看节点状态,如果一切正常,你将看到Pi节点启动并开始同步区块链数据

     docker-compose logs 四、监控和管理节点 1. 监控节点状态 定期监控节点的运行状态和性能,使用Pi节点软件提供的命令行工具或第三方工具进行监控

     2. 安全性考虑 在整个搭建过程中,特别注意安全性问题,及时更新软件和系统,保护节点的正常运行

    确保使用强密码和定期更换密码,避免潜在的安全风险

     3. 成本评估 使用云服务器搭建节点会产生一定的成本,需要根据实际需求和预算来选择适合的配置

    合理评估成本,确保长期运行的可持续性

     五、总结 通过本教程,我们详细介绍了在云服务器上搭建Pi节点的全过程,包括选择云服务器提供商、购买和配置云服务器、安装Linux操作系统、安装必要软件、下载Pi节点代码、配置并运行Pi节点以及监控和管理节点等步骤

    希望